    Have you signed up for a money making affiliate program only to wake up one morning to find that you cannot access your affiliate back office then you discover that the business has closed owing you money? If you have been online for over six months and you have escaped being scammed, count yourself very, very lucky… Do authentic Internet home business opportunities still exist?

    Internet scams come in all shapes and sizes. It seems that every day a new one is invented. But scams are not the only way to lose money on the internet, you can sign up for a legitimate affiliate program only to discover that the affiliate merchant’s support is inadequate and it is difficult to get the information you need to successfully conduct business. In order to survive as a home business affiliate one has to do due diligence before signing up for any affiliate program.

    Due Diligence is the process an affiliate uses to investigate the attractiveness of an affiliate program, it’s legitimacy, the quality of management and support and the risks associated with the program before you invest your time and money. It is a complete investigation and review of the affiliate company you wish to join.

    Prior to joining any affiliate program, you should conduct "due diligence" not just into the program but into the company offering the program. You have to ascertain whether the affiliate program has a history of scamming, inaction on abuse reports, or privacy violations. Due diligence should include the examination of archives of discussion lists, and forums.

    You should carefully examine the Affiliate company’s website. Is there a street or city address! Can you contact the affiliate company via email or phone? Look for photos and names of the owners of the company. Not having photos, names and contact information on a company website is very suspicious and a good reason not to join that company.

    Enter the Company’s name plus the word "scam" into a couple of the major search engines and read through the results. Be careful while doing this as there are sites and forums that are unfairly negative toward all Affiliate companies. Ignore these sites and only search for good, relevant information.

    Visit the Better Business Bureau’s web site. Check out the number of complaints the Better Business Bureau has ‘not’ resolved for the company you are investigating. More than three unresolved complaints is cause for alarm and will usually mean problems for you.

    If you see, hear or even feel a "Get Rich Quick!” scheme …RUN! If it sounds too good to be true, it usually is! You will not get rich quickly marketing affiliate products or promoting home business opportunities. Getting rich on the internet as an affiliate in the home business industry usually involves smart marketing tactics, education and hard work, like any other kind of successful business.

    There are many authentic affiliate companies on the Internet that will allow you to make a handsome income working at home but you have to conduct due diligence and choose very carefully.

    There is a lot of controversy an affiliate commissions and link cloaking. Should you cloak your affiliate links and how do you if you are losing money or not?

    The first question that people ask on various affiliate forums is why should I cloak my affiliate links? Is link cloaking an obligation?

    Let’s answer to the first one…

    You cloak your affiliate links to prevent one of these three situations:

    1- Prevent Link hijacking

    In this case, a smart affiliate will steal your link since he is able to see your referral link and replace it by his own.

    He can see your affiliate links in:

    1- The address bar of your browser

    2- The status bar

    3- On your web page (He just need to view the source code from his browser)

    Even if you try to disable the right click on your page, a savvy hijacker will still be able to view the source of your page.

    2- Prevent link bypassing

    Many people don’t like the idea that they are giving someone an affiliate commission on their purchase, and they will just remove your affiliate link before buying.

    3- Anti Spyware programs

    Many anti spyware programs can block your affiliate links, and you do not want this to happen.

    Now that you know why you should cloak your affiliate links, let’s find out if you really need to do it since it can be a big time consumer…

    Obviously, if you are not promoting Internet and affiliate marketing products, most of the time, your website visitors won’t even know that they landed on the merchant site through an affiliate link.

    I spend a lot of time training people to make money online from affiliate programs, and they don’t even know what is an adsense ads. So what about affiliate links?

    However, many people will still bypass your links, and I think that it always better to stay on the safe side.

    On another hand, if you sell in the affiliate marketing niche, you will lose a lot of commissions.

    Commerce in Cyberspace has significantly expanded from the very first time the Internet has been introduced to consumers all over the world. These days, virtually all entrepreneurs in their right mind have already made efforts to make themselves known online by means of one online marketing strategy or another. During the Internet’s infancy, businesses would promote themselves through online ads and email campaigns. Now, more strategies for Internet marketing have emerged and perhaps the best example of such development is the creation of the associate program.

    Associate marketing, in the form of associate programs, have significantly increased in popularity as the leading strategy for endorsing online businesses. An associate program works by tasking people, known as associates, to help invite visitors, potential subscribers, and ultimately, paying clients to the website being promoted. Associates are rewarded through special privileges which may include services or even cash.

    A parallel practice to an associate program would be the act of rewarding finders with money for referring potential customers to a store or an agent in the physical world. With associate programs rewards are accounted for using schemes that are based on predetermined values such as per visitor, per subscriber, or per actual buyer. These schemes are popularly referred to as pay-per-click, pay-per-lead- and pay-per-sale, respectively. Many online entrepreneurs want as much as possible to use associate programs that require them to pay only when there are actual sales, however, the other arrangements can be more effective because they can attract more people, who may potentially become paying clients.

    Some business entities formulate and use their own associate programs, however there are many businesses who hire third party associate program providers to the task on their behalf. The associate program provider acts as the intermediary that not only gets associates but also tracks down the results of their referrals. A lot of online business were able to expand their scope solely through the help of an associate program, allowing them to experience as much as 15% to 20% growth during the initial use of the program.

    Associate programs have developed quite broadly and there have been sub-specialties that emerged. Among the most popular subspecialties is the multi-level associate program, in which rewards are trickled down a network of associates and their sub-associates. This way, associates are encouraged to gather more associates because of the chance to earn more from the commissions that associates under their network earn. Multilevel associate programs are used to attract even more associates, and eventually, more customers.

    They key to a good associate program are the associates themselves as they are the vital instrument for attracting a website’s visitors, subscribers, and clients. A webmaster’s job therefore does not stop at the recruitment of associates – the webmaster would have to take care of associates. It is essential to make sure that associates are really fulfilling their job of referring people to the website, otherwise the program is useless. Even millions of associates would not really be good if not one of them would be able to provide a referral.

    Webmasters who make use of associate programs are thus in charge of training their associates on how to get more visitors. Webmasters are tasked to motivate their associates so that they would be able to contribute more to the popularity of the website. It is human nature to lose enthusiasm at some point. While at first, the money would be the main motivation for associates to do their jobs, laziness or boredom would eventually kick in, decreasing the drive of associates to give their referrals. It would be really wasteful and frustrating if associates are not able to do their jobs.

    Associate programs are very much growing more popular because of their effectiveness as a marketing strategy online. They are very effective in attracting visitors to business websites. They are also quite helpful in converting visitors to subscribers or regulars. Ultimately, they are instrumental in converting subscribers to paying clients.
